Output 75e0f6095746d0b16b888f4025405970d38feb321d8a596d53590fe183187623:18

value
353596
script pubkey
OP_0 OP_PUSHBYTES_20 1038bcf82b196f759e0c983246357516c134aba5
address
bc1qzqute7ptr9hht8svnqeyvdt4zmqnf2a9ltm763
transaction
75e0f6095746d0b16b888f4025405970d38feb321d8a596d53590fe183187623
spent
true